Friday, November 12, 2010

Tymeac™ Backend Server

Backend basically refers to the Database Management System (DBMS) and DBMS is the store house of the data’s so same for the Backend which is why it is called as a support component of the Computer System.

Backend server is a computer connected to a network that carries out tasks requested by client workstations.

A "back-end" application or program serves indirectly in support of the front-end services. The back-end application may interact directly with the front-end or, perhaps more typically, is a program called from an intermediate program that mediates front-end and back-end activities. A front-end is likely to be a client and a back-end to be a server.

A back-end database stores data but does not include end-user application elements such as stored queries, forms, macros or reports.

Database is not widely used by the developers or enterprise database systems, they used as back-end databases, therefore it becomes redundant.

Tymeac™ Backend Server

Tymeac™ is a superb implementation of a very simple concept:

Concept behind it is same as others that put requests in queues for processing by asynchronous tasks.

Tymeac™ Backend Server uses Java™ & CICS® Platforms:

And sooner it will be implementing in others like .NET, C, C++ too.

Tymeac™ Backend Server is the best solution for a multi-tasking Backend Server for our application development. Tymeac™ is an asynchronous process manager

Tymeac™ Backend Server is a secure, reliable, and manageable and fault tolerant asynchronous process manager for any purpose and do not wish to start at the beginning designing and testing one ourself.

Tymeac™ provides a

  • prioritized queuing facility
  • high-quality task management
  • separate asynchronous process
  • minimal footprint
  • easy to use.

Certain benefits of the Tymeac™ Backend Server are as follows:

  • Tymeac™ Backend Server provides the control over the number of tasks started, the priority of request processing and the clearing, reallocating and purging of requests.
  • Prioritized queues which mean to properly schedule requests and to assure users that the "hot"(recent) request gets immediate attention.
  • With Tymeac™, you can Reduced Processor Overhead
  • With Tymeac™, you pre-define queues and tasks then activate it with a given call.
  • Tymeac™creates tasks only when necessary and destroys those tasks according to user requirements.
  • Tymeac™ behaives like a stacks (First In First Out) also it does priority wise. It requests for processing in Wait Lists when no task is immediately available to process them. When asynchronous tasks finish processing a request, they look in the Wait Lists for the next request. This reduces machine overhead.
  • Scalability, the higher the load, the more tasks may be needed to process requests. Facilitated Recursion Processing, Asynchronous processes are a means to isolate functions Tymeac™ is the solution to the nested processing problem
  • It also Simplifies Application Development.
  • Tymeac™ supports the construction of simple, single process objects. These objects run under the control of Tymeac™. The object gets the input message from Tymeac™, executes the process, and returns the output message back to Tymeac™.
  • Failure Containment Tymeac™ provides the means to isolate the failure. Simple, straightforward and fault tolerant.
  • It also provides Web Service Solution The client passes a request to the application and receives a reply
  • Tymeac™ is an asynchronous process manager.
  • The main benefit of this server is it reduces the Response times.
  • Tymeac also behaives like a Gateway to Distributed Computing.
  • Ability to Multi-Process.

The two main Tymeac™ elements are Queues and Functions.

Queues are Wait Lists of pending requests

Functions are lists of Queues.

Tymeac™ Properties: -

Secure

  • Tymeac™ Server is single affinity which means it runs without direct connections to any other Tymeac™ Servers.
  • Tymeac™ has no communication facilities.

Reliable

All the features that make Tymeac™ a highly reliable, fully mission-critical software product are available for any use.

Manageable

  • Tymeac™ is a table driven system.
  • As a table changes function can be added and also can be removed from the Queue.
  • With Tymeac™ Debugging for the user-written application program is simple
  • Tymeac™ provides almost unlimited control for managing the new task algorithm.

Fault tolerant

  • Automatic back.

No comments:

Post a Comment